Innovative Eyewear, Inc. reported significant financial growth in its latest quarterly filing, with revenues for the three months ending September 30, 2025, reaching $668,128, a 163% increase from $253,599 in the same period last year. For the nine-month period, revenues totaled $1,701,859, marking an 80% rise compared to $945,752 in the prior year. The growth is attributed to strong demand for the company's smart eyewear products, particularly the Lucyd Armor safety glasses and the Reebok® Powered by Lucyd sport sunglasses, which have gained traction in the market.
Despite the revenue increase, the company reported a net loss of $1,836,267 for the third quarter, slightly higher than the $1,720,677 loss recorded in the same quarter of 2024. For the nine-month period, the net loss was $5,721,064, compared to $5,640,387 in the previous year. The increase in losses is primarily due to rising operating expenses, which grew by 19% in the third quarter, driven by higher sales and marketing costs as the company invests in expanding its market presence.
Operationally, Innovative Eyewear has made strides in expanding its customer base, with over 540 retail stores now selling its products across more than 300 wholesale accounts. The company has also launched new product variants, including three new models of the Lucyd Armor line and additional styles of the Reebok® Powered by Lucyd collection, aimed at enhancing its market share in the smart eyewear segment. The company’s strategic focus on building partnerships with larger retailers and expanding its international presence is expected to further drive growth.
The company’s balance sheet reflects a strong liquidity position, with cash and cash equivalents increasing to approximately $6.7 million as of September 30, 2025, up from $2.6 million at the end of 2024. Total assets also rose to $11.2 million, compared to $9.8 million at the end of the previous fiscal year. This liquidity, combined with the potential for additional funding through related party agreements, is anticipated to support operations for at least the next twelve months.
Looking ahead, Innovative Eyewear is optimistic about its growth trajectory, particularly with the continued success of its Lucyd Armor and Reebok® product lines. The company plans to leverage its recent product launches and expand its retail partnerships to capture a larger share of the smart eyewear market. However, it remains vigilant regarding external factors such as tariffs and market conditions that could impact its operations and financial performance.
About Innovative Eyewear Inc
Innovative Eyewear designs and sells smart eyeglasses and sunglasses that combine digital connectivity, audio features, and vision correction in stylish, lightweight frames. Its core products include the Lucyd Lyte collection and cobranded lines with Nautica, Eddie Bauer, and Reebok. The company targets mass-market consumers through e-commerce and retail channels, leveraging proprietary software, patents, and strategic partnerships to offer customizable, affordable, and innovative smart eyewear solutions.
About 10-Q Filings
A 10-Q form is an important financial report that public companies in the United States must submit every three months. It gives a clear picture of a company's financial health and recent performance.
Key points about the 10-Q:
- Frequency: Companies file it three times a year, covering the first three quarters. The fourth quarter is covered in a more comprehensive annual report.
-
Content: It includes:
- Financial statements showing the company's current financial position
- Updates from management on the performance and projections of the business
- Information about potential risks the company faces
- Details on how the company is run internally
- Deadline: Must be filed within 40 or 45 days after the quarter ends, depending on the size of the company.
